’s great warrior king had left instructions for his heart to be interred at Melrose Abbey, a Cistercian monastery at the foot of the Eildon Hills.
In 1996, the rediscovery of a casket supposedly containing the heart caused a media storm; a small plaque now sits in the shadow of the abbey’s Gothic ruins, a nod to the quiet grandeur of the area around this charming Borders town., the 96-mile waterway renowned for its salmon fishing, and for lending its name to the world-famous cloth.
The rooms are snug and inviting, and the complimentary full Scottish breakfast replete with haggis – lighter options of kippers and salmon are also available – will fortify you for the day ahead.
